My 7th grade ELA class combines our argumentative writing unit with a mock trial based on the short story "Lamb to the Slaughter" by Roald Dahl. In our trial, we put the main character Mary Maloney on trial for the murder of her husband. We do two trials per class over the course of two days so every student gets the opportunity to be a part of the trial as well as be a part of the jury.
